InFocus IN3100 Series Projectors

InFocus, a worldwide name in projectors, has unveiled the IN3100 series that prides itself in being the first projector series in the world that uses DisplayLink technology, allowing a standard mini-USB cable to instantly synchronize the laptop/desktop with the projector. Other features of the IN3100 series include :-
- LiteTouch keypad
- 3,000 to 3,500 lumens brightnes
- Contrast ratio of 2,000 to 1
- HDMI and LiteShow II support
- XGA or WXGA resolution
s
Prices start from $1,499 upwards this July when the IN3100 series hit the streets.

InFocus IN5100 Series Projector

InFocus will be rolling out the IN5100 series projector later next month, targeting large venue installations instead of cozy living rooms. Among the features include :-
- Native WXGA resolution (XGA on the 5102/5106)
- Brightness from 4,000 to 5,000 lumens
- 1,000:1 contrast ratio
- Dual stereo speakers
- Connectivity options: VGA, HDMI 1.3, 5 BNC, component, S-Video, composite inputs
Prices start from $3,499 (yikes!) upwards.
